US, Israel Destroyed 16 Iranian Cargo Vessels in Port Towns – Iran Media

David Egbede, March 20, 2026March 20, 2026

The United States and Israel struck 16 Iranian cargo vessels in port towns on the Gulf on Friday, local media reported, saying the ships were destroyed.

“Following the American–Zionist air attack, at least 16 cargo vessels belonging to citizens of the towns of Bandar Lengeh and Bandar Kong were completely burnt in the fire,” a local offical from the southern Hormozgan province said, quoted by the Tasnim news agency.
